MacOS 11.6 Acrobat reader installation got stuck and froze system

MacOS 11.6. Tried to install Acrobat reader, and the installation process got stuck at 3/4 of running package script and pretty much froze the system. Had to use terminal command to shutdown. Wonder if this is a known issue in this community.

As per the issue description the installation got stuck in between. This is not a common issue that users facing. However, you can try few troubleshooting steps mentioned below:

1. Run Acrobat cleaner tool: https://www.adobe.com/devnet-docs/acrobatetk/tools/Labs/cleaner.html

2. Manually remove all the Adobe folders. Here is a help document to find Adobe folder locations: https://helpx.adobe.com/x-productkb/global/delete-previously-installed-application-files.html

3. Try reinstalling the application: https://get.adobe.com/reader
